🌟A Decade of MVL

Meet Our Writers (continued)

✍️ Susie Wall
As a freelance writer, I’ve had the pleasure of writing for Missoula Valley Lifestyle since its inception. One of my favorite things about writing for the magazine is the opportunity to meet and talk with so many interesting and passionate people in our community. When I’m not in Missoula, you’ll find me driving the backroads of Montana exploring every corner of our amazing state while chatting with people passionate about their own communities. This deep love for the people and places of Montana led me to write my first book, 100 Things to Do in Montana Before You Die.

✍️ Emma Trotter
When I lived in San Francisco and New York City, my love of camping and hiking set me apart from most of my fellow big city dwellers. Now that I live in Missoula, those traits mean I have something in common immediately with most other people I encounter, and I love it. My husband and I moved here for the easily accessible outdoor recreation, and, now parents of three, we stay here for the sense of community. At toddler pace, it will take me roughly three billion years to finish exploring all this beautiful place has to offer. See you out there.

🌟 A Decade of MVL

Meet Our Writers

✍️ Marko Capoferri
I often forget that I’ve lived a fairly unique life: I’ve worked on public lands in eleven U.S. states, including Montana; for a few years in my mid-20s I probably slept more nights in a tent than in a bed; I briefly studied geology in community college (couldn’t handle the math); I briefly worked at a photo lab in Hollywood that primarily served actors, both successful and struggling; on a good weekend you’ll find me in a Western Montana bar playing country or rock and roll ‘til the wee hours of the morning.

✍️ Shelby Humphreys
I’m a Missoula native and have seen many changes in the last 50 years. There’s always something new but I don’t want to lose those quintessential elements that make us . I think we all know what that means, and we each have our own version. Here are some of my favorites—going by seasons because our four distinct climes define Montana life. Spring: the Wild Walk Parade with all its funk and flare. Summer: body floating the Clark Fork River by Kona Bridge. Fall: shuffling through crisp leaves in the university district while relishing that musty autumn scent. Winter: walking downtown amidst holiday decorations and window scenes (bonus if it’s snowing!)

🌟 A Decade of MVL

Meet Rick Szczechowski, Photographer

Rick Szczechowski Photography is not only my career and passion—it is truly my life. While I enjoy other hobbies like hiking, archery, shooting at the gun range, and cooking, I never go anywhere without a camera, just in case an unforgettable shot presents itself.

It all started in the mid 1970s. My father introduced me to the world of cameras and film processing and I’ve been hooked ever since. Next steps presented themselves, and in 1987 my wife and I left our home in Buffalo, NY to pursue our careers in California.

In 2018, when our daughter chose to attend MSU in Bozeman we instantly fell in love with Montana—the scenic beauty and the warmth of the people made it irresistible. In 2020, we decided to relocate to Missoula for a simpler life, leaving behind the hustle of city living.

While I still maintain a few clients in California—Disney being a favorite—I’m incredibly grateful for the opportunity to work with Missoula Valley Lifestyle. It allows me to connect with local communities and businesses, an experience I find truly rewarding.
